What is a Non-Standard Customized Oven?
A non-standard customized oven refers to a bespoke or specially designed oven tailored to meet specific requirements that are not typically covered by off-the-shelf, standard models. These ovens can be configured based on size, function, materials, temperature range, airflow, energy Double-box air-blast drying box , and even automation features. In essence, they are built to solve unique challenges faced by industries or businesses that need ovens beyond the usual specifications.
While standard ovens might work for general purposes, industries with unique processes or large-scale operations often require ovens that are more specialized. A customized oven series can provide solutions like precise temperature control, larger capacity, specific materials or finishes, or the ability to handle unusual processes.
Key Features of Non-Standard Customized Ovens
-
Tailored Temperature Control: Customized ovens can be built to provide extremely precise temperature regulation, which is essential for processes like industrial drying, curing, or baking. This ensures consistent results and improves efficiency, especially when dealing with temperature-sensitive materials.
-
Specialized Materials: Ovens can be constructed using materials that are suited for particular processes. For example, high-temperature ovens for ceramics or heat-sensitive components may require high-grade steel, special insulation, or non-reactive linings.
-
Size and Capacity Adjustments: Businesses with specific needs often require ovens with dimensions outside the standard range. Non-standard ovens can be designed with custom sizes, from compact models for tight spaces to larger, more industrial ovens for mass production.
-
Energy Efficiency: Customized ovens often incorporate energy-saving technologies, allowing businesses to reduce operating costs. This could include features like improved insulation, heat recovery systems, or advanced temperature control to minimize energy consumption while still maintaining peak performance.
-
Specialized Airflow or Ventilation: Industries such as food processing or pharmaceuticals often require ovens with unique airflow systems to ensure uniform heating or to avoid contamination. Non-standard ovens can be designed to provide custom airflow, which can be critical for achieving the desired outcome in specific applications.
-
Automation and Integration: Custom ovens can be integrated with automation systems for streamlined operation. Automated temperature control, batch loading/unloading systems, and data logging features can all be incorporated to enhance productivity and reduce manual intervention.
-
Customization for Specific Processes: Depending on the industry, ovens can be tailored for specific processes such as drying, curing, sterilization, or baking. This specialized customization enables businesses to meet their exact requirements without compromising on performance or quality.
Applications of Non-Standard Customized Ovens
-
Food Industry: In the food industry, ovens are used for a variety of purposes such as baking, roasting, drying, or curing. Non-standard ovens offer advantages in this space by meeting unique production requirements such as batch sizes, product consistency, and temperature sensitivity. For example, bakeries may require customized ovens with specific humidity and airflow controls to ensure that each batch of pastries is perfect.
-
Pharmaceutical Industry: The pharmaceutical sector often demands precise temperature control for sterilization and drying processes. Custom-built ovens are designed to meet these stringent regulations and ensure safety while providing uniform results. These ovens may be equipped with advanced monitoring systems to ensure compliance with industry standards.
-
Manufacturing and Industrial Applications: In industrial settings, customized ovens are essential for processes like curing, painting, and component drying. Manufacturers often need ovens that can accommodate large parts or provide a consistent and controlled environment for high-temperature applications. These ovens are built to handle specific materials and processes, such as powder coating, plastic curing, or metal annealing.
-
Automotive and Aerospace Industries: Both automotive and aerospace industries require ovens for heat treatment, curing, and drying of parts and materials. These industries often require non-standard ovens that can handle extremely high temperatures or are equipped with specific gas mixtures or airflows to achieve the desired material properties.
-
Cosmetic and Chemical Industries: Custom ovens are often used in the cosmetic and chemical industries for processes like drying, sterilization, and curing. These industries need ovens with particular temperature and humidity control to prevent degradation of sensitive chemicals or cosmetics during production.
Benefits of Non-Standard Customized Ovens
-
Improved Efficiency: Non-standard ovens are designed to fit perfectly within the operational requirements of the business. This means fewer wasted resources, optimized processes, and higher throughput, allowing companies to operate more efficiently.
-
Enhanced Precision and Consistency: With tailored temperature control, airflow systems, and other specifications, these ovens provide more precise and consistent results than standard models, which is particularly important in industries where quality control is paramount.
-
Space Optimization: Many industries operate in tight spaces or have specific layout constraints. Customized ovens can be built to fit precisely into available spaces, allowing companies to maximize their use of physical space while still benefiting from high-performing equipment.
-
Cost-Effectiveness: Although the initial investment in a customized oven may be higher than purchasing a standard model, the long-term benefits often outweigh the costs. Reduced energy consumption, increased productivity, and minimized downtime contribute to better overall value.
-
Adaptability for Future Needs: Non-standard ovens can be designed with future growth in mind. Custom features can be added or modified over time as the business expands, ensuring that the oven can accommodate changing production demands.
-
Regulatory Compliance: Customized ovens can be designed to meet specific industry standards and regulatory requirements, ensuring that businesses remain compliant with safety and environmental guidelines. This is crucial in sectors like pharmaceuticals, food production, and automotive manufacturing.
